> It's annoying, but a pretty standard request. Debian once made me do
> this for some package or another (forget which) before they would
> distribute it, though obviously that rule is inconsistently applied.
> Still, it's pretty trivial and has real-world consequences, so why
> reject a patch like this?


Debian currently distributes Cython without these headers.

I am curious why a licence in a top level directory that explicitly states
it applies to everything in that directory is not sufficiently clear. What
about auto-generated files? What about binary blobs? All 1000+ test files?
